Description: Segmentation fault on Apache 1.3.20/1.3.19
I was installing PHP support on my Apache 1.3.19 as Static Module, when
after I done the
steps for installing and starting Apache daemon I was the following error
messages on
apache's log:
[Thu Jul 5 15:44:43 2001] [notice] Apache/1.3.20 (Unix) PHP/4.0.6
configured -- resuming
normal operations
[Thu Jul 5 15:45:31 2001] [notice] child pid 24328 exit signal
Segmentation fault (11)
[Thu Jul 5 15:45:34 2001] [notice] child pid 24327 exit signal
Segmentation fault (11)
And all requests I did to my webserver I received that messages and
nothing was returned
back to my browser
After some tries to compile with different apache versions, I tried to
compile a different
PHP version, 3.0.5, with my Apache on Static Mode, and I got it!
I don't know what is going on with PHP/4.0.6, but I couldn't install with
Apache/1.3.20 on
a SuSE 7.0
p.s. - I tried once a installation as Dynamic Module and I hadn't sucessful too.
p.s. 2 - I used the following parameters to configure PHP, other parameters were
default:
./configure --with-pgsql=/usr/lib/pgsql/ --with-apache=../apache_1.3.20
--enable-track-vars
